Time of Update: 2018-12-04
...Intent intent = new Intent();intent.setAction(Intent.ACTION_PICK);// FTP URL (Starts with ftp://, sftp:// or ftps:// followed by hostname and port).Uri ftpUri = Uri.parse("ftp://yourftpserver.com");intent.setDataAndType(ftpUri,
Time of Update: 2018-12-04
import java.io.File;import android.os.Environment;import android.os.StatFs;public class MemoryStatus {static final int ERROR = -1;static public boolean externalMemoryAvailable() { return
Time of Update: 2018-12-04
VoiceXML流程的編寫與JSP緊密相連,這裡說是講VoiceXML流程編寫的經驗,其實也要涉及很多JSP的技巧。 1. 在jsp頁面之間傳遞中文字元:此例子來源於http://blog.csdn.net/cdtdx/category/178280.aspx<%@ page language="java" import="java.util.*" pageEncoding="gb2312"%> <% String type = request.
Time of Update: 2018-12-04
年前的項目,使用者可以用手機搜尋到想要的音樂並訂製成彩鈴或贈送彩鈴。用到了ASR、TTS等核心技術,我們負責整合。我的工作是做上層業務IVR流程的開發。
Time of Update: 2018-12-04
使用libxml2處理xml檔案時,預設載入是使用utf-8編碼,所以在修改和儲存為GB2312編碼時,需要將資料轉換為utf-8編碼,然後再進行修改和儲存!轉換使用iconv,以下是轉碼char * ConvertEnc( char *encFrom, char *encTo, const char * in){ static char bufin[1024], bufout[1024], *sin, *sout; int mode, lenin, lenout, ret,
Time of Update: 2018-12-04
這題在去年的做並查集專題的時候,就看過當時不理解題意,一直放到現在才解決,真心蒟蒻,ORZ,,,弱爆了,最近狀態不是很好,所以要調整心態;本題是在並查集尋找時,回溯更新under[]數組的值;用到三個數組,fa[x],記錄x的父節點,經過路徑壓縮後fa[x]的值就是x所屬的集合;con[x],表示x所在堆的個數,under[x],表示x下面節點數;很好的並查集題目;#include<cstdio>#include<algorithm>#include<cmath&g
Time of Update: 2018-12-04
題意是給出400X600的矩陣,不斷在矩陣400X600內劃矩陣,第一次被划過的矩陣地區顏色改變,問的是經過多次劃矩陣後,400X600矩陣內沒有改變顏色的地區,連通地區的塊數和連通地區大小,按照連通地區大小從小到大排序;思路就是:每次划過的矩陣地區顏色改變(已經變過的不用改變);然後循環圖表;依次搜尋顏色沒變的點;其中學到了把字串轉化為整數可以用 istringstream;#include <cstdlib>#include <cctype>#include <
Time of Update: 2018-12-04
背景:Android開發工作也做了一段時間了,但是發現平時項目的納品打包,總是要手動來完成、還要反反覆複地進行版本、檔案的核對工作,程式麻煩,還容易造成疏忽……通過調查,發現Android其實可以使用Ant進行快速的編譯、打包、簽名等系列工作。。。所以近幾天開始研究API Doc,現在記錄下研究心得~內容:Android Develop Tools doc -- Building and Running from the Command Line
Time of Update: 2018-12-04
在這我用的是tarjan搞的:tarjan的話需要知道樹的根節點,這題沒說,但是可以根據入度等於0,判斷根節點;tarjan的主要思想是DFS和並查集;tarjan:有待補充#include<cstdio>#include<string.h>#include<algorithm>#include<vector>#include<stdlib.h>#include<cmath>#include<queue>#inc
Time of Update: 2018-12-04
工作需要安裝了cygwin,今天使用發現缺少make。重新啟動cygwin程式,沒有發現安裝新組件的提示。baidu了一下,沒有找到相應的辦法,可能是搜尋索引鍵不對(這應該是搜尋引擎要完善的地方)。去cygwin目錄看了下,發現根目錄下就是常見的linux目錄組織圖,那麼能否直接將安裝檔案存放在相應的目錄,從而實現新組件的安裝呢?於是去http://mirrors.163.com/cygwin/release/下載了make-3.81-2-tar.bz2,開啟內容如將安裝包中的檔案放到cygwi
Time of Update: 2018-12-04
大學四年選修課,現在還能想起來的不多。之所以記憶無存,也許是應為課程不夠特色。被譽為天大四才子之一的孟憲堂,一直被身邊的同學鼓吹著。甚至有人說出了“在天大沒有聽過孟憲堂的課,那麼他的大學生活就是不完整的”。我不幸的屬於了這一波不完整大學生活中的一個,只能通過文字來領略他的風範了。豬也是有思想的 你們不要看不起豬,豬是美的 個人=社會 有=無!! 美這個東西,我認為自古以來只有我一個人能說清楚 蘋果就是美,因為你可以把它吃掉 買了書的把名字學院寫在一張紙上,交上來!
Time of Update: 2018-12-04
ViewPager是個好東西,但往往有些業務需要是android無法滿足的,比如要更新ViewPager的特定view本帖其實就是StackOverflow的總結帖原帖見http://stackoverflow.com/questions/7263291/viewpager-pageradapter-not-updating-the-view一種簡單快速的辦法:Override getItemPosition in your PagerAdapter like this:public int
Time of Update: 2018-12-04
添加本地cdrom到RHEL yum源1.mount /dev/sr0 /mnt/cdrom/2. 確認是否安裝以下軟體包rpm -qa |grep yum rpm -qa |grep createrepo如未安裝則手動從cdrom installrpm -ivh yum-x.x.x.rpm rpm -ivh yum-metadata-parser-x.x.x.rpm rpm -ivh yum-rhn-plugin-x.x.x.rpm rpm -ivh
Time of Update: 2018-12-04
第一次寫強連通tarjan同時也是自己在hdu100題的記錄 :在有向圖中的強連通分量,核心是深搜,dfn[]數組記錄搜尋順序,low[]數組所能返回的最小的點;#include<vector>#include<algorithm>#include<cstdio>#include<string.h>using namespace std;vector<int>G[10003];int dfn[10003],low[10003],ss[1
Time of Update: 2018-12-04
今天,12.18日,到新的公司上班。還記得去年到公司上班的時候是12.19日,之間正好一年的時間,不禁感歎時間如流水. 休息了一周之後,本來還想面試的另外2家公司能有訊息,可是事與願違,只好選擇去現在的公司,以前也來過一次的,感覺公司還是比較氣派,進門的客服區是很多的客服MM,呵呵。
Time of Update: 2018-12-04
自己第一次在linux下用vim 編寫的代碼,並且A題的,很高興;就是poj上面的一個搜尋題;題目很是經典,搜尋剪枝最佳化;#include<cstdio>#include<string.h>#include<stdlib.h>#include<algorithm>using namespace std;int num[65];bool vis[65];int Max;int sum;bool ok;int n;int len;void
Time of Update: 2018-12-04
javascript複習:1 with的使用 eg: var index; with(document.all.oIndex){ index=parseInt(value,10); } 等同於index=document.all.oIndex.value 先吧對象使用申明,可以重複使用該對象2 建立一個對象createElement eg: var obj=document.createElement("option");3 all的使用
Time of Update: 2018-12-04
很神奇的剪枝條件:奇偶剪枝用到奇偶剪枝原理:#include<cstdio>#include<algorithm>#include<cmath>#include<queue>#include<vector>#include<string.h>#include<iostream>using namespace std;int dx[]={1,-1,0,0},dy[]={0,0,-1,1};char Map[7][7
Time of Update: 2018-12-04
MainActivity如下:package cn.testimage;import android.os.Bundle;import android.widget.Button;import android.app.Activity;import android.graphics.drawable.Drawable.ConstantState;/** * Demo描述: * 依據Drawable的ConstantState判斷兩張圖片是否是drawable中同一張圖片 * */public
Time of Update: 2018-12-04
問題描述:APK簽名時報錯如下Export aborted because fatal lint errors were found.These are listed in the Problems view.Either fix these before running Exportagain,or turn off "Run full error check when exporting app" in the Android > Lint Error checking